Overview

SE10PDHM3/84A from Vishay General Semiconductor is an automotive-grade surface-mount silicon rectifier diode in the eSMP® SMP (DO-220AA) package, rated for 200 V repetitive peak reverse voltage (VRRM), 1.0 A average forward current (IF(AV)), and 25 A non-repetitive surge current (IFSM). It features low forward voltage drop (VF = 0.86 V at IF = 1.0 A, TA = 125 °C), <5 μA reverse leakage (IR), and AEC-Q101 qualification for use in automotive power line polarity protection.

For engineers reviewing the SE10PDHM3/84A datasheet, SE10PDHM3/84A pinout, SE10PDHM3/84A application, or SE10PDHM3/84A equivalent, key selection criteria include its 200 V VRRM rating, SMP package footprint compatibility with high-density PCB layouts, automotive-grade whisker resistance (JESD 201 Class 2), and ESD immunity exceeding 8 kV per IEC 61000-4-2 contact discharge.

Technical Context

This device is a single-junction, oxide planar silicon rectifier optimized for unidirectional DC power conversion and transient protection in constrained-space automotive and industrial systems. Its thermal design supports operation up to TJ = +175 °C, with RθJA = 105 °C/W and RθJL = 25 °C/W when mounted on standard PCB copper pads.

The SE10PDHM3/84A delivers fast recovery performance (trr = 780 ns typical) and low junction capacitance (CJ = 7.0 pF at 4.0 V, 1 MHz), enabling stable rail-to-rail protection in 12 V and 24 V vehicle subsystems without signal integrity degradation.

Key Specifications

Parameter Value and Actual Design Meaning
VRRM 200 V - Maximum reverse blocking capability for 12 V/24 V automotive supply rails
IF(AV) 1.0 A - Continuous forward current handling for low-power auxiliary circuits
IFSM 25 A - Surge tolerance for load dump and jump-start transients
VF @ 1.0 A, 125 °C 0.86 V - Low conduction loss minimizing thermal stress in sealed enclosures
IR @ 200 V, 25 °C ≤5 μA - Minimal leakage ensuring reliability in battery-backed modules
trr 780 ns - Fast recovery limiting switching noise in proximity to sensitive analog circuitry
TJ max. +175 °C - Extended junction temperature range supporting under-hood deployment

Pinout & Package

Package: SMP (DO-220AA), halogen-free, RoHS-compliant, automotive grade (HM3 suffix), 1.0 mm typical height, 0.024 g unit weight, 3000-piece 7″ tape-and-reel (84A).

Pin/Terminal Circuit Role Design Meaning
Anode Forward current entry terminal Connected to input side of protected circuit; requires trace width sufficient for 1.0 A continuous current
Cathode Forward current exit / reverse voltage reference terminal Marked by cathode band; serves as ground reference point for thermal measurement (RθJL defined at cathode band)

Key Features

Feature Design Value
AEC-Q101 qualification Validated for automotive electronics including body control modules and infotainment power supplies
JESD 201 Class 2 whisker resistance Ensures long-term solder joint integrity in high-temperature, high-vibration environments
ESD immunity >8 kV (IEC 61000-4-2 contact) Reduces need for external TVS devices in ECU-level ESD protection schemes
MSL Level 1 (260 °C peak reflow) Compatible with standard lead-free SMT assembly without moisture sensitivity concerns

FAQ

What is the maximum junction temperature rating for SE10PDHM3/84A?

The SE10PDHM3/84A has a maximum operating junction temperature (TJ max.) of +175 °C. This rating allows reliable operation in under-hood automotive environments and sealed industrial enclosures where ambient temperatures exceed +105 °C. The device's thermal resistance values-RθJA = 105 °C/W and RθJL = 25 °C/W-are measured under standardized PCB mounting conditions and must be validated in the final layout.

Is SE10PDHM3/84A pin-compatible with SE10PBHM3/84A or SE10PGHM3/84A?

Yes, SE10PDHM3/84A shares identical SMP (DO-220AA) package dimensions, pinout, and mechanical footprint with other members of the SE10x-HM3 family-including SE10PBHM3/84A (100 V), SE10PGHM3/84A (400 V), and SE10PJHM3/84A (600 V). Only the VRRM rating differs; all share the same anode/cathode terminal configuration and thermal characteristics.

Does SE10PDHM3/84A meet JESD22-A114 human body model ESD requirements?

Yes, SE10PDHM3/84A is rated for >8 kV per JESD22-A114 (HBM, contact mode), matching the IEC 61000-4-2 contact discharge requirement. This ESD robustness is inherent to the device structure and does not require external components, making it suitable for direct placement on automotive sensor interface lines and digital input circuits.

What is the reverse recovery time (trr) specification for SE10PDHM3/84A?

The SE10PDHM3/84A has a typical reverse recovery time (trr) of 780 ns under test conditions of IF = 0.5 A, IR = 1.0 A, and Irr = 0.25 A. This fast recovery characteristic helps minimize switching losses and electromagnetic interference in 12 V/24 V DC-DC front-end stages and protects downstream regulators from voltage overshoot during transient events.

How does the HM3 suffix differ from the M3 suffix in SE10PDHM3/84A?

The HM3 suffix denotes automotive-grade qualification: SE10PDHM3/84A is AEC-Q101 qualified and meets JESD 201 Class 2 whisker resistance, whereas SE10PD-M3/84A (M3 suffix) is commercial-grade only. Both share identical electrical parameters, SMP packaging, and RoHS/halogen-free construction-but only HM3 variants are approved for production automotive electronics.
